Cecil Lewis (1868-19**). Playwright.

He wrote books and plays about the early Cape scene. The plays include Sir Harry Smith and his Juana (c1924), Willem Adriaan van der Stel and the Burghers (c1924) and Lady Anne Barnard and her Friends (c1927) All the plays published in Cape Town by Juta and Company.
